Job Description
The Cardiac Device Management Technician (CDMT) is responsible for the monitoring and evaluation of cardiac rhythms and rhythm EMG analysis in person and from remote transmission; evaluation of online information, retrieval and triage of that information, preparing it for entry into the electronic health record, and physician evaluation.
Education/Experience/Licenses/Technical/Other:
+ Education: Minimum High school or equivalent. Must have Cardiac Device management training.
+ Experience: 1 year
+ Certification/Licensure: BLS certification (NON-RN staff)/ACLS certification (RNs only) required CDM on-the-job training or completion of an approved CDMT program is required
+ Software/Hardware: Medtronic, St Jude, Boston Scientific and Biotronic programmers
